This healthy apple crumble is packed with nutrients and offers several benefits for your body. Apples are a great source of dietary fiber and vitamin C, supporting digestion and immune health. The use of rolled oats adds complex carbohydrates and beta-glucan, which can help lower cholesterol and keep you feeling full longer. Almond flour provides healthy fats and a subtle nutty flavor, while coconut oil offers medium-chain triglycerides that are easily metabolized for energy. Unlike traditional crumbles, this recipe is lower in sugar and saturated fat, making it suitable for those watching their calorie intake.
